Good bye......

Oh my greatness .... MrGee will be so glad to see the last of this heamodialysis neck catheter.




For almost 4 months MrGee has taken absolute care of this neck duct. He has had to make sure it remains dry and clean at all times. That has meant no swimming, showering or excessive sweating from a spinning session! Three things MrGee LOVES to do. But it looks like this catheter will be removed within the next week. Wahooo!

What the heck!

MrGee has every right not to look impressed .....................
This is the result when a nurse puts the dialysis needle into a vein and, negligently, out through the other side of that same vein! Initially this botch-up gave MrGee a huge lump on his forearm near his fistula. A few days later .... the lump reduced in size but the underneath of his arm bruised up badly. The Doc was furious with the nurse and threatened to report her!

A for Attitude!

We went away for the mid term break to Midmar Dam. What a wonderful place to relax and enjoy some water sports. On the Saturday MrGee had to book into hospital for a dialysis session. He woke up at 4:30 in the morning travelled an hour by car to Pinetown .... dialysised for 4 hours and travelled back to our resort chalet. He continues to keep positive and up beat about the whole issue. We could all take a lesson or two from this guy.

After arriving back at Midmar Dam he took us all out for a jaunt on the water. He couldn't enjoy the water and the tubing as he still has the dialysis tube in his neck. After an hour or two on the water we moored the speed boat and returned to the chalet. MrGee had to lie down as he had a headache and felt nauseous due to dehydration.

In a week the dialysis tube in his neck will be removed, and I know he will be alot happier!

Not a good day .................

MrGee is a very positive guy. He always has been. If he is faced with a challenge, he will take on the issue with an upbeat attitude always expecting the outcome to be a good one.
With that said, I can see that the dialysis is getting him down already. He said a couple of days ago that he feels slightly depressed after he has his 4 hour dialysis session. This morning he said he was feeling totally flat , he even cancelled going to one of our friends birthday parties this evening!! He says he just doesn't want to have to talk about his kidney. I'm feeling so sad for him. I asked what I could do to help him feel better ...... he sad that there was nothing I could really do ...... mmmmmm
